This resource looks at extremes of temperature on the Earth, and inside and outside the International Space Station. Students must find data, draw bar graphs and perform conversions from Fahrenheit to Celsius.

This activity makes the leap from Blockly to Python programming. The 'grocery van driving challenge' is reduced from previous lessons to allow students to concentrate on syntax and correct coding using a limited set of instructions. Matching of Blockly and Python code is encouraged to assist the transition.
